Mrs. Reem Bouzo is currently the Principal of the American School of Creative Science- Layyah. She is a passionate educator with 20 years of experience as an educational leader inside and outside the UAE.
She has started her journey at BEAM schools since 2005, where she has successfully led the Kindergarten department. Under her leadership, the KG has witnessed vast expansion and has received high ratings in several internal and external inspections.
Throughout that time, she has worked relentlessly to improve the opportunities, experiences and education of all the students, and has worked on developing talent and building an effective team to create a vibrant learning community for all. Consequently, her team has won the ‘Team of the year’ award in 2015 in the Bukhatir Group Management Excellence Award.
Reem has a proven track record of supporting quality professional learning for teachers, backing innovative ideas, and putting students first. She has a dynamic and versatile personality and is an ebullient source of energy and inspiration to the people around her.
She graduated with a bachelor’s degree in English Literature and received a Diploma in Preschool Practice from NEC, UK. She also holds a Montessori certificate from MCI, UK.
Reem was awarded ‘The Most Dynamic Manager’ award in 2015 from the Bukhatir Group Management Excellence Award.
Safiyyah Kent, a California native who converted to Islam in 1989, is a seasoned educational leader with over 24 years of experience in teaching and education administration. She graduated with High Distinction from the University of California at Berkeley as a Phi Beta Kappa scholar.
Mrs. Safiyyah Kent was the Founding Director of the American School of Creative Science, Maliha from 2014-2018. She oversaw the growth and development of the Elementary Department from 26 sections and 477 students in 2014 to 57 sections and over 1500 students in 2018.
Safiyyah endeavors to develop a transparent and positive environment where all stakeholders feel a sense of belonging and importance. Her passion for student welfare and academic achievement shine through in her daily work and interactions with others.
Safiyyah has been recognized for her excellence as an educational leader. She is a recipient of several awards including: Integrity Promoter (2015 & 2017) and the Most Inspiring Manager (2018) from the Bukhatir Group Management Excellence Awards.
